餐饮管理系统选购:如何从技术角度评估其适用性
餐饮管理系统选购:如何从技术角度评估其适用性
餐饮行业数字化转型趋势下,餐饮管理系统成为提升效率、优化服务的关键。然而,面对市场上琳琅满目的餐饮管理系统,如何从技术角度评估其适用性,成为许多餐饮企业负责人关注的焦点。
一、系统架构与扩展性
餐饮管理系统的架构设计决定了其后续的扩展性和稳定性。在选购时,应关注以下几个方面:
1. **微服务架构**:微服务架构可以提升系统的模块化程度,便于后续功能扩展和升级。 2. **领域驱动设计**:通过DDD(领域驱动设计)将业务逻辑与系统架构紧密结合,提高系统可维护性和可扩展性。 3. **分布式事务**:餐饮业务涉及多个系统模块,分布式事务能够保证数据的一致性。
二、功能模块与定制化需求
餐饮管理系统的功能模块应满足餐饮企业的实际需求,以下是一些关键模块:
1. **点餐系统**:支持在线点餐、预订等,提高顾客体验。 2. **库存管理**:实时监控库存,避免浪费,确保食材新鲜。 3. **财务管理**:自动生成报表,便于财务分析和管理。
同时,餐饮企业应根据自身特点,考虑系统的定制化需求,如:
1. **支持多种支付方式**:满足顾客多样化的支付需求。 2. **会员管理系统**:提高顾客忠诚度,促进复购。
三、性能与稳定性
餐饮管理系统的高性能和稳定性是保障业务正常运行的关键。以下指标可供参考:
1. **代码覆盖率与单测通过率**:确保代码质量,降低bug率。 2. **CI/CD 流水线**:自动化构建和部署,提高开发效率。 3. **Git 版本管理与提交记录**:便于代码管理和版本回溯。
四、安全性与合规性
餐饮管理系统涉及大量敏感数据,安全性至关重要。以下方面需关注:
1. **数据加密**:确保数据传输和存储的安全性。 2. **权限管理**:限制不同角色的访问权限,防止数据泄露。 3. **合规性**:符合国家相关法律法规,如《网络安全法》等。
总之,在选购餐饮管理系统时,从技术角度全面评估其适用性,有助于餐饮企业实现数字化转型,提升竞争力。